Attachment and aversion are two of the five kleshas or “afflictions” of the mind that cause suffering, as described in the Yoga Sutras. We are attached to pleasant things in life, often worrying about losing them, and we fear and dislike what’s unpleasant. In this workshop we’ll practice emotional resilience by learning to welcome opposites of sensation and emotions with a sense of equanimity, while staying grounded and embodied. Our exploration will be based on the Yoga Sutras and on the teachings of iRest, a modern adaptation of Yoga Nidra: a guided deep relaxation practice.

Explore these ideas through various avenues: during the two hours, you'll experience an accessible movement practice, a philosophical explanation and discussion, and guided meditation and yoga nidra.
